The highest mountains in the Ossipees are the ones forming the high ridge that dominates the southernmost section of the range, which is what one sees when viewing the range from the Winnipesaukee area. In this photo you see the eastern half of that high ridge. All the labels are of the foreground mountains which comprise that ridge, with the exception of Green Mt at the far right. Sentinel Mt, the easternmost mountain of the ridge, shows only a small piece of the summit here. Hardwood Hill is a name probably known and used mostly by natives of the area, while Dan Hole Mt is an old name which may not be used by anyone any more.
